The document describes the Personal Portable DAB Radio H300, a compact and lightweight digital radio designed for on-the-go use.
The H300 is a pocket-sized DAB/DAB+/FM radio that allows users to listen to a wide range of digital and FM radio stations. It is ideal for outdoor activities, gardening, DIY, or general portable listening. The device features a backlit LCD display, a built-in rechargeable battery, and includes headphones which also serve as the aerial. It supports both DAB (Digital Audio Broadcasting) and FM (Frequency Modulation) with RDS (Radio Data System) for enhanced information display.
